High-Level Project Summary

Geneonesis is a data visualisation platform (created with Genially), which contemplates different ground microorganisms combination (mainly extremophile) to create a “superhero” that could live without human intervention on different Solar System planets.Our platform answers the problem by providing the main extremophile characteristics of some selected microorganisms in order to be the reference that people could use for creating a “Superhero” that resists spatial conditions.It is important because of its aim: improving knowledge on the microorganisms living around us and how they could be adapted to an alien life.

Detailed Project Description

Objective:

To create organisms that are able to resist different planetary conditions in which they are immersed.

 

How do we achieve the challenge?

We made an interactive presentation which allows:

users to choose the planet they want,

To talk a little bit about it 

To show how the superhero would be formed with some characteristics of other organisms.


Details:

We chose 4 atmospheres of a relatively varied nature:

Mars, Europe, Saturn and Pluto

We made a list of resistant microorganisms of different aspects and we combined them according to each planet.


Purpose and benefits:

To foster curiosity in people about interplanetary research and about how we could send life to it, to accomplish several kinds of functions.


Functioning

First, there will be a menu where the user can choose between starting the mission or aborting it. If the user chooses to start it, it will show the planets mentioned above and the user could choose any of them.

Within the option of each planet, there will be its surface conditions. Then it will show the microorganisms with the necessary properties to mix and make the superhero that will inhabit that planet.
